Transaction 51dda2228a2ef79656132e17cac286d16aee4f80cbdf277dfb5eed8561a419c4

1 Input
2 Outputs
  • 51dda2228a2ef79656132e17cac286d16aee4f80cbdf277dfb5eed8561a419c4:0
  • value  15128
    address  1FBYc2ErurAnAGTZVdsY86RLEoe7StgN9R
  • 51dda2228a2ef79656132e17cac286d16aee4f80cbdf277dfb5eed8561a419c4:1
  • value  235044
    address  1qJch37DuVcvVrQaGb9XLiz3QUnKJ3N5f